UFCW Canada welcomed at Manitoba Premier's dinner
On November 18, newly re-elected Manitoba Premier Greg Selinger welcomed over 800 guests from labour, government and business to the 13th Annual Manitoba Premier's Dinner held in Winnipeg. It was a great night for everyone to celebrate the Manitoba NDP's fourth straight term in office, after voters returned an NDP government with a resounding majority of seats in the Legislative Assembly following the October 4 provincial election.
